Access
The ACCESS project addresses small-scale technologies that utilise biomass and solar energy for heating and hotwater supply in dwellings with individual and local heating systems in Bulgaria, Czech Republic, Hungary, Romania, and Slovakia. Be naturalized or become a citizen?
The project seeks to establish the extent to which naturalisation tests in EU MS serve integration and the determination of identity as a citizen in the host country. Creation of a European Centre of Excellence
The University of Birmingham has been designated a Jean Monnet European Centre of Excellence. It is one of only 25 universities across Europe to have been awarded the title in a European Commission scheme designed to give greater visibility to universities with outstanding expertise in European matters.
